Output 150fa33dd29c145f26c39a444b55c1bed94a8c0090a5cc3628a51031496b1b6c:7

value
1967198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d911a7fa7aab8380af00b898846577ea7e4761f9 OP_EQUAL
address
3MUmhwe2gDAYHDKpvPLLWceU3SDGPYQ681
transaction
150fa33dd29c145f26c39a444b55c1bed94a8c0090a5cc3628a51031496b1b6c
spent
true